Carmelo Rodero Reserva is a red wine with DO Ribera del Duero produced by Bodegas Rodero. The winery is located in Pedrosa del Duero (Burgos).

Carmelo Rodero Reserva is made with the following varieties: Tinta del País (90%) and Cabernet Sauvignon (10%). The grapes come from old vines over 30 years old that belong to the 80 hectares that the winery has distributed among Pedrosa de Duero, Boada de Roa, Roa and Mambrilla de Castrejón.

Carmelo Rodero Reserva is made traditionally. Both maceration and alcoholic fermentation are carried out at controlled temperatures.

Aging, in turn, lasts 21 months in French oak barrels. Finally, it remains in the bottle for another 24 months to finish the rounding.

It is a great wine, very balanced and suggestive, with an intense cherry red color and soft violet notes, which mark its aging with shiny tiles and amber edges.

A very subtle nose with aromas of ripe fruits that combine very well with ageing in wood, which brings to mind special aromas (vanilla, cinnamon) and the stimulating aroma of coffee or toast.

Very fleshy in the mouth, with a long finish and balanced acidity. Ripe and soft harmonious tannins that fill the palate with pleasant sensations.
